ULTIMATE FIGHTING CHAMPIONSHIP president Dana White confirmed a date and venue overnight for the meeting of UFC featherweight champion Jose Aldo and interim title-holder Conor McGregor.
Arguably the most-anticipated bout in mixed martial arts history is set to take place at UFC 194 at the MGM Grand Garden Arena in Las Vegas on Saturday, 12 December.
There had been speculation that undefeated women’s bantamweight champion Ronda Rousey would be putting her belt on the line on the same card. However, while White has ruled that out, it does look like there will be another title bout on the UFC 194 bill instead.
According to MMA writer Jeremy Botter, who reports for Bleacher Report, UFC heavyweight champion Fabricio Werdum will be defending his belt for the first time on the same night.
Werdum caused a major shock when he submitted Cain Velasquez at UFC 188 in June, but Botter says Velasquez will be handed a rematch on 12 December, while Rousey versus Miesha Tate and middleweight champion Chris Weidman versus Luke Rockhold will both take place on 2 January.
There’s been no official announcement on that from the UFC as of yet, but Vegas-based Botter is one of MMA’s most highly-regarded reporters whose information is rarely wide of the mark. He also insisted that talk of a Werdum/Velasquez rematch at UFC 194 is not merely a rumour.
Last month’s UFC 189 in Las Vegas, which was headlined by Conor McGregor’s interim featherweight title victory against Chad Mendes, was described by many as the biggest event in the history of the UFC.
However, if UFC 194 is to feature McGregor/Aldo and Werdum/Velasquez title bouts, the organisation may well surpass that before the year is even out.
